 private string m_ExtractSourcesInfo(string elink)
 {
     Regex regex =
     new Regex(@"\/\|sources(?<sources>.*)\|(?<rest>.*)",
               RegexOptions.IgnoreCase
               | RegexOptions.Multiline
               | RegexOptions.IgnorePatternWhitespace
               | RegexOptions.Compiled
              );
     Match m=regex.Match(elink);
     if (m.Success)
     {
     string sources=m.Result("${sources}");
     ArrayList sourcesList=new ArrayList();
     while (sources.Length>0)
     {
         regex=new Regex(@",(?<ip>[0-9.]+\.[0-9.]+\.[0-9.]+\.[0-9.]+):(?<port>[0-9]+)(?<sources>.*)",
                         RegexOptions.IgnoreCase
                         | RegexOptions.Multiline
                         | RegexOptions.IgnorePatternWhitespace
                         | RegexOptions.Compiled
                        );
         m=regex.Match(sources);
         if (m.Success)
         {
             stDatosFuente sourcefound=new stDatosFuente();
             IPAddress ip = System.Net.IPAddress.Parse(m.Result("${ip}"));
             sourcefound.IP=BitConverter.ToUInt32(ip.GetAddressBytes(),0);
             sourcefound.Port=Convert.ToUInt16(m.Result("${port}"));
             sourcesList.Add(sourcefound);
             sources=m.Result("${sources}");
         } else break;
     }
     if (sourcesList.Count>0)
     {
         m_clients=new stDatosFuente[sourcesList.Count];
         int i=0;
         foreach (stDatosFuente src in sourcesList)
         {
             m_clients[i]=src;
             i++;
         }
     }
     return sources;
     }
     else return "";
 }
